What is Blippit Boards?

Blippit Boards is a curriculum monitoring platform built for primary schools in England and Wales, but not in the way most people expect. Most monitoring tools tell you about children. Blippit Boards tells you about your curriculum.

There are no individual pupil records, no attainment data, and no progress measures. Instead, Blippit Boards captures the story of the curriculum itself: what it looks like in practice, where it's alive across the school, and how it's being experienced by pupils across year groups and subjects. Teachers capture learning moments in seconds: a photo, a short video, a caption, tagged to curriculum subjects and year groups. Those moments build into a rich, evidence-backed picture of what's actually happening, without adding to teacher workload and without a single piece of paper.

For subject leaders, that picture becomes something genuinely useful. Filtered reports show curriculum coverage by subject, year group, or date range, automatically generated as PDFs that can be shared with governors or used to drive professional conversations. The question Blippit Boards answers is not "how is this child doing?" but "what does my subject actually look like across this school?" which is the question subject leadership is really about. Over 200 schools are now using the platform, with more than 300,000 moments captured.

Blippit Boards includes an optional-to-activate AI feature, available to every school at no extra cost and fully within the school's control. AI Curriculum Snapshot generates a written narrative from a subject leader's report, turning captured evidence into an analytical summary that describes curriculum breadth, depth, and what the subject looks like in practice. For subject leaders, that means less time writing up what they already know, and a clearer, evidence-backed picture of what their curriculum actually looks like in practice: ready to act on.

Blippit Boards Pricing


Pricing Plans

Free TrialPaid Subscription

Blippit Boards pricing starts from £169 / year

Small school <110 capacity £169
1 to 1.5-Form Entry School £295
2-form Entry School £395
3-form Entry £495
4-form Entry £595
